For the first time ever, the United States Army Warrant Officers Association (USAWOA) Annual Meeting of the Members (AMM) will be held in the vibrant and historic city of Augusta, Georgia! Nestled within the Central Savannah River Area (CSRA), Augusta is a city where tradition meets tomorrow, offering a unique blend of history, culture, and Southern charm.
This year’s AMM is more than a meeting; it’s an opportunity for professional growth, networking, and personal exploration. Tailored for the Army Warrant Officer community, the event features updates on association activities, professional development sessions, and ample opportunities to strengthen bonds within our community

Event Summary:
52nd USAWOA Annual Meeting of the Members 2024
Start Date: Monday, October 28, 2024
End Date: Thursday, October 31, 2024
Last Day to Book at the group rate: Friday, October 11, 2024
